i) dr. kalam is the speaker.
Dr.kalam’s father’s answer is being referred to here.
The question dr. kalam asked his father was why doesn’t he say this to the people who come to him for help and advice?
His father answered that whenever human beings find themselves alone, as a natural reaction they start looking for company. Whenever they are in trouble, they look for someone to help them. Whenever they reach an impasse, they look to someone to show them the way out. Every recurrent anguish, longing and desire finds its own special helper. For the people who come to him in distress, he is but go-between in their effort to propitiate demonic forces with prayers and offerings. This is not a correct approach and should never be followed. One must understand the difference between a fear-ridden vision of destiny and the vision that enables us to seek the enemy of fulfilment within ourselves.
iv) The bearded man became an enemy of the tsar because the tsar executed his brother and seized his property.
The man swore to revenge himself on the tsar and resolved to kill him on his way back.
The bearded man wished to kill the tsar but the tsar saved his life. If the tsar had not dressed his wound he would have bled to death. For that he asked forgiveness of the tsar.
The man promised that he would serve the tsar as his most faithful slave and would bid his sons do the same.
